Another page at the end of the book then lists all the references encountered. xyz xyz Thanks, this helps. This has been requested before; and to confirm, we don't support this currently. We certainly could, but I'm not quite sure where to squeeze it in. None of the citation styles I've researched (including the two we currently support - Turabian and SBL) call for citing Biblical texts by footnote. But, one possibility could be to add something like this into our current text Citation prefs: It could then function like a bibliography citation, and insert the text reference as a footnote. It wouldn't include any bibliographic information, but you could select to have the full text name included. This would probably be the easiest way to support something similar until we decided on an option relating to bibliography citations. Would this suit your needs? No promises on when we could possibly implement it, though.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
